SAN FRANCISCO (KGO) -- The owner of a San Francisco tow truck company with 
history of criminal activities is now accused in an explosive plot to take 
out his competition.

A federal indictment accuses Jose Vicente Badillo of Specialty Towing and 
four other people, of trying to blow up or set competitors' tow trucks on 
fire.

The indictment details four different incidents in 2023.

Specialty Towing was raided last year during a separate investigation and 
Badillo was charged with money laundering and fraud.

One of its trucks was caught on a viral video, trying to illegally tow a 
car with people inside of it in the Financial District.
